Abstract
Protections of facilities of supply systems have been studied for many years. With development of e-commerce and network technology and the economic globalization, modern supply systems with enormous scales are organized as distributed and multi-echelon networks, which can be recognized as a complex network system. Distributions of facilities in such supply networks are consistent with power-law distribution of complex system. In this paper, we consider interdiction and fortification problem of supply system based on preferential attachment (IFPA) which means that the demand nodes choose facility with largest satisfaction as their service supporter after interdiction. Then we formulate IFPA as a linear bi-level program and solve the IFPA model by tree search algorithm in a decentralized mode. Finally, computational experiments demonstrate the results of IFPA compared with existed models and conclusions about IFPA are discussed at last.
